(1) Every application made to
the Central Government under 1[section 196] shall be in such form as may be prescribed.
(2) (a) Before any application is made by a company to the Central Government under 2[section 196], there shall be issued by or on behalf of the company a general notice to the members thereof, indicating
the nature of the application proposed to be made.
(b) Such notice shall be published at least once in a newspaper in the principal language of the district
in which the registered office of the company is situate and circulating in that district, and at least once in
English in an English newspaper circulating in that district.
(c) The copies of the notices, together with a certificate by the company as to the due publication
thereof, shall be attached to the application.
